Pipe Unclogging in Denver, CO
Pipe unclogging services involve the removal of blockages from household plumbing systems to restore proper flow and drainage. These services typically address issues such as slow draining sinks, backed-up toilets, or clogged main lines, covering a variety of projects from kitchen and bathroom drain cleanouts to main sewer line repairs. Homeowners often seek this service after experiencing persistent drainage problems, foul odors, or water backups, and they usually want to understand the causes of clogs, the methods used for clearing them, and any potential repairs needed to prevent future issues.
Before requesting pipe unclogging services, property owners should consider the location and severity of the blockage, as well as any recurring plumbing problems. Knowing whether the clog is isolated to a single fixture or affects multiple drains can help determine the best approach. It is also helpful to understand the types of tools and techniques that may be used, such as augers or hydro-jetting, and to inquire about any potential damage to pipes or the need for future maintenance to keep plumbing systems flowing smoothly.

Common Pipe Unclogging Jobs
Drain clearing - removing blockages to restore proper flow in household pipes.
Kitchen sink unclogging - resolving stubborn clogs caused by grease, food debris, or soap buildup.
Bathroom drain services - addressing slow or backed-up sinks, tubs, and shower drains.
Main sewer line cleaning - clearing blockages that affect the entire plumbing system.
Pipe snaking - using specialized tools to break up and remove tough obstructions.
Camera inspections - diagnosing the cause of clogs and locating hidden pipe issues.
Pipe Unclogging Questions
What causes pipe clogs? Common causes include hair, grease, food particles, and mineral buildup that accumulate over time.
How can I tell if a pipe is clogged?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in fixtures.
Are chemical drain cleaners effective for clogs? They may temporarily clear minor blockages but can damage pipes and are not suitable for all types of clogs.
What should property owners avoid doing before professional help arrives? Avoid using excessive force with plungers or chemical cleaners to prevent damage to pipes.
